#4ba22f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#4ba22f is composed of 29.4% red, 63.5% green and 18.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 53.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 71% yellow and 36.5% black. It has a hue angle of 105.4 degrees, a saturation of 55% and a lightness of 41%. #4ba22f color hex could be obtained by blending #96ff5e with #004500. Closest websafe color is: #339933.

#4ba22f color description : Dark lime green.

#4ba22f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#4ba22f has RGB values of R:75, G:162, B:47 and CMYK values of C:0.54, M:0, Y:0.71, K:0.36. Its decimal value is 4956719.

Shades and Tints of #4ba22f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050a03 is the darkest color, while #fbfdfa is the lightest one.

Tones of #4ba22f

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#686a67 is the less saturated color, while #36ca07 is the most saturated one.
